Okay, so if you’re looking for a polished, all-business play through of IL, this ain’t it, chief. But damn are these guys ever funny, and they lean into their refusal to be “content producers”. And good for them. I’m old enough to remember the Internet when people were just putting up blogs or weird videos or Flash animations or whatever without worrying about making money off it. This is that kind of podcast. And it results in some surprising moments of emotional depth and sincerity.
Completely misses the dark tone of Delta Green and Impossible Landscapes, instead full of 'crazy shenanigans', inappropriate poor-taste humour, and irreverent jokey banter. The GM describes 99% of things as 'strange'. None of the players seem to know any of the game rules, and the GM makes a total mess of the rules especially when it comes to combat. I stopped listening after the RPG carcrash that was episode 7.

The content revolves around a group of friends engaging in role-playing games, particularly highlighting the Delta Green universe steeped in horror, mystery, and conspiracy. Episodes typically feature intense storytelling that explores the psychological effects of their adventures on the characters, including their relationships and mental states. The unique combination of humor interspersed with darker themes contributes to a distinctive listening experience, making it appealing to fans of tabletop RPGs who appreciate both gameplay mechanics and narrative depth.
